Demographics
Covering sparsely populated counties in Wisconsin's northwest corner, this district backed the Republican presidential candidate by 16.5 points in 2024, reflecting the broader rural shift that has reshaped the region over the past decade.
The district's recent history is a story of close margins. The Democratic margin reached forty points in 1932; the Republican margin reached fifty-six points in 1920. Most other elections have been decided by single-digit points.
Its demographics — a population of 195,415, a 83% non-Hispanic-white share, a median household income of $78,575 — situate the district close to national averages on several dimensions.
